    Question Skinning and multi tag

    With the new tech that allows multiple players to tag a mob, and thus be eligible for both XP and loot : is this causing any problems for skinners? i.e. you're unable to skin the animal since a random passing druid clipped it with some Starfall and left an eyeball and a broken hoof unlooted?

    Just wondering if Blizzard did something clever to avoid situations like this, or if I'm going to be better off playing Miners/Herbalists in the first couple of weeks, and saving Skinners until the initial rush and over-population has thinned out a bit.

    Given there's speed levelling guides which are recommending just tagging mobs others have agro on and not looting - in areas crowded with skinnable mobs this will be a problem. There are places to go with skinnable mobs that are not quest mobs (and not in busy areas). There's a couple of youtubes with suggestions for these. (BTW mining/herbalism are not better for a gatherer....even with the multitagging problem. There's endless supplies of mobs to skin... herbs and ores aren't so plentiful. Of course if your gathering intention is to sell stuff then probably ore>herbs>skins).
